Nokia Corporation, listed on the NYSE under the symbol NOK, is a global leader in telecommunications and technology. The company is known for its contributions to mobile networks, digital health, and more recently, its ventures into AI and defense technologies. Nokia faces competition from other tech giants like Ericsson and Huawei, but it continues to innovate and expand its market presence.
On November 20, 2025, an analyst from New Street set a price target of $6.57 for Nokia. At that time, the stock was trading at approximately $5.96, suggesting a potential upside of about 10.28%. This optimistic outlook aligns with Nokia's recent strategic moves, including its partnership with NestAI, which could drive future growth.
Nokia's collaboration with NestAI focuses on AI-powered defense and critical infrastructure solutions. Together with Tesi, Nokia has invested €100 million in NestAI, a rapidly growing AI lab in Europe. This partnership aims to develop advanced AI technologies for unmanned vehicles and autonomous operations, impacting sectors like logistics, surveillance, and defense.
